Bozeman, MT vs Miami, FL
Cost of Living Comparison
Bozeman, MT is more affordable by 11.6 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Bozeman, MT | Miami, FL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 102.5 | 114.2 | -11.6 |
| Housing | 139.2 | 155.6 | -16.4 |
| Goods | 96.0 | 103.6 | -7.5 |
| Utilities | 73.6 | 97.2 | -23.6 |
| Other Services | 98.7 | 109.1 | -10.4 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Bozeman, MT | Miami, FL |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$83,434 | $69,085 |
| Median Home Value | $526,700 | $369,500 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,405 | $1,657 |
| Per Capita Income | $47,269 | $39,957 |
